The Role:
- Working with the Site Manager, supervise all employed and sub-contract labour on site.
- Co-ordinating sub-contractors and material deliveries to assist the Site Manager in ensuring an efficient method of build, to the required build quality and build programme.
- Scheduling work to be carried out to ensure production targets are achieved and high quality of product is maintained.
- Ensuring working methods are performed correctly.
- Assisting with pre-completion inspections of properties with purchasers.
- Ensuring all reasonable requests from the sales team in connection with the preparation and maintenance of show homes are accommodated in a timely manner.
- Assisting the Customer Care Team by ensuring maintenance works are completed in a professional and efficient manner.
- Attending meetings that may be necessary in the performance of your duties.
- Complying with and uphold company policies and procedures.
- Undertaking any additional tasks as may reasonably be required from time to time.

Requirements including certificates and qualifications:
- GCSE Maths and English - Grade C or above (or equivalent)
- Experience of a new build construction site for a residential developer
- Valid SMSTS certificate
- Valid First Aid certificate
- Ability to read and interpret designs and drawings.
- Excellent attention to Detail with a desire to succeed
